The Intermittency Challenge: When the Sun Sets or the Wind Stops
Let's face it, nature isn't predictable. A cloud bank rolls in, the wind dies down, and suddenly, your solar array's output plummets. This intermittency is the fundamental hurdle for solar & renewable energy. Without a buffer, you're forced to draw power from the grid during peak—and most expensive—hours, eroding your savings and environmental benefits. For businesses, this volatility can mean operational uncertainty and exposure to volatile energy markets.
Think of it like collecting rainwater in a barrel. The panels are your roof, catching the rain (sunlight). But if you only use the water while it's raining, you'll be thirsty the rest of the time. You need the barrel—the storage system—to hold that resource for when you truly need it.
The Data Behind the Demand: More Than Just Megawatts
The numbers paint a compelling picture. According to the International Energy Agency (IEA), global renewable capacity is set to expand by 2.5 times by 2030. But here's the critical insight: the U.S. Energy Information Administration notes that the value of battery storage is skyrocketing, not just for backup, but for energy arbitrage—storing cheap solar power at noon to use during the expensive evening peak. In some regions of California and Germany, the price difference between peak and off-peak power can be over 200%. That's not just savings; that's a strategic financial advantage.
Furthermore, grid operators are increasingly relying on distributed storage assets to provide stability services, preventing blackouts and deferring costly grid upgrades. Your storage system can become a community asset.

The Intelligent Solution: Beyond Basic Battery Boxes
So, the answer is simply to add a battery, right? Not exactly. A truly effective system is defined by its intelligence. It's the difference between a basic water tank and a smart home water management system that knows your usage patterns, weather forecasts, and utility rates.
An advanced Battery Energy Storage System (BESS) does more than store electrons. It:
- Forecasts & Optimizes: Using weather data and consumption algorithms, it predicts solar yield and energy needs.
- Manages Complexity: It seamlessly switches between solar power, battery storage, and the grid, always choosing the most economical and efficient source.
- Prioritizes Safety & Longevity: Advanced thermal management and battery chemistry-specific software ensure the system operates safely for decades, not just years.
